The popular reference to Dahak is as a fictional "god" in the Xena: Warrior Princess and Hercules : The Legendary Journeys TV series. He is the embodiment of evil, a powerful but not omnipotent god, comparable to demons or satanic forms in other fiction. His religion is based on death and destruction.
